Annemiek van Vleuten is awake and alright and off to hospital.

Dutch chef de mission reports Van Vleuten severe concussion, three small fractures on lumbar spine. Will spend 24 hours in intensive care
A member of Australia's women's pursuit track cycling team has been taken to hospital after a high-speed crash at the Olympic velodrome in Rio.
Melissa Hoskins was training with team-mates when four of the five-member team crashed from their bikes
